Michaela works as an electrician and was recently sitting with a friend and explaining her job. "When I enter a job site, there is virtually nothing except the framing and a few walls. I'm responsible for pulling the electric from the main source, wiring the site, putting in the breakers, working with the customers to identify their lighting and electrical needs, and then installing the lights, the plugs, and anything else they may need like timers. By the time I leave, there is lighting throughout the site. It's pretty great, seeing something go from nothing to completion. I also really like how I have full control over the process—when I'm sent out on a job, it's just me to make all the decisions. It's just me and the electricity. If I make a mistake along the way, it tells me—I either get shocked, there won't be power, or the lights will work! No questions there, that's for sure! Yes, it's hard work, and I never know exactly what my day will involve. Sometimes, I'm talking with clients in an effort to find out just what they want. Other days, I'm doing paperwork costing out jobs and monitoring how we're doing on expenses. Then, on some days, I'm actually out in the field on site doing the kind of job I described earlier, where I'm handling everything from cradle to grave. Many people think being an electrician is just a boring, blue-collar job. But in reality, electricity is something that is very, very important for people, and if I do it well, they'll be happy. If I do it poorly, their lives are at stake. Can you imagine if I did a poor job and one day the building had an electrical fire?"

1. Explain which core job dimension from the Hackman and Oldham Model motivates Michaela when she states she handles "everything from cradle to grave".

a. Task identity

b. Task significance

c. Skill variety

2. Which of the core job dimensions is indicated by Michaela's ability to complete paperwork, communicate, problem solve, and install electrical wiring and component parts?

a. Expectancy

b. Skill variety

c. Coordination

3. Michaela stated that "...electricity is something that is very, very important for people…". Discuss which of the core job dimensions is met by this statement.

a. Task significance

b. Task identify

c. Hygiene factors

4. When Michaela describes how she has full control over a job and she gets to make all of the decisions, she is experiencing which part of the job design model?

a. Task significane

b. Task identify

c. Autonomy
